How to Purchase Google Android Nexus One if You Live Outside the US, UK, HK, or Singapore

Google launched its Android phone,the Nexus One (N1), on January 5th,2010. Personally I’m very interest to have this Google Super Phone.

Compare to Motorola DROID, Nexus One is faster. Although there is no keyboard but you can do a lot of activity by voice. You can send sms, search the web, use Google maps/streetview, update Facebook status by talking to the Nexus One.

At this time Nexus One only available to purchase from http://www.google.com/phone for you who live in the US, UK, Hong Kong or Singapore.

If you’re not access the web page from those countries, Google will says “Sorry,the Nexus One phone is not available in your country”.

Is it possible to purchase Google Android Nexus One if you live outside the US, UK, HK, or Singapore ?

Off course, it’s only need software to hide your own IP address. My IP address is now detected as 64.62.196.33. It’s in United States, Illinois, Chicago. You can check IP location on http://www.ip2location.com/free.asp

Here’s the easy guide how to purchase the Nexus One to your own address even if you live outside the US, UK, HK, or Singapore

1.Downloading and install the free Hotspot Shield software (Windows & Mac only). By installing this you protect your location and IP address so that Google’s web store won’t block you out from the ordering process. When installed and activated, proceed to the next step.

2.Sign up for a US based shipping address at MyUSABox.com. In practice, this is free as the US $5 they charge for registering will be credited to you when you use the service for the first time. They ship products worldwide and even repackage the boxes for an additional fee to help minimize custom declarations in your local country.

Your Address will be similar to:
Joe Black
47-47 36th Street
Suite # 1001 (the suite number will be unique for you)
Long Island City, NY 11101

You can use this address to receive mail, packages and purchased items. Learn more about MyUSABox services.

3.Sign up for a Google Checkout account. If you already have a Google / Gmail account, you can add that easily through your Google account settings.Note that you can use any international shipping address and credit card for this purpose, it does not have to be the MyUSABox address you just signed up for.

4.Go to http://www.google.com/phone .You will be taken to the main page for the phone where you can order yours online. Here’s the screenshot

5.Click on the icon that says “Get Your Phone”. Please make sure you option for the SIM free phone at $529 + sales tax (a New York based shipping address will add $46.95 sales tax to your order, totalling at $575.95). Also, make sure you enter the MyUSABox shipping address and Google Account billing address to the order.

The process is quite simple and very easy to understand.Also you can order engraving on the N1’s back cover with two line of words

6.Once a shipment arrives at your address, you will receive notification via e-mail or you can logon to your account and see what has arrived and also see a picture of it. Select your shipment(s) in your mailbox address to be shipped to you online anytime of the day.

7.Log in to MyUSABox from the ‘My Account’ section, you have full access to your shipments and forward the Nexus One to your home address.
